Overview

A casual, simulation game by MAGES. Inc., published by PQube — single-player.

Steam’s own one-line description: “Follow Emma as she fights to reawaken her magical powers in order to aid a unique cast of characters, all of whom are trapped inside a travelling amusement park. Having lost memories from youth, Emma must rediscover her past through love and friendship in this stunning dream-like fantasy otome.” — developer/publisher text via the Steam store page.
